Larry Detwiler is a television director, miniature effects artist, and visual effects producer. After early experience in miniature effects, he took on a supervisory role in later films including Jane Austen's Mafia!, later progressing to the title of visual effects supervisor. He has served in this capacity on the television program CSI: Crime Scene Investigation as well as its spin-off series, CSI: Miami, where he has directed several episodes.

Career
Detwiler worked in miniature effects, on the 1994 television film Island City.[1] He served as miniature effects supervisor on the 1998 film, Jane Austen's Mafia!.[1] For the 2001 film Tomcats, Detwiler was employed as the visual effects supervisor for its production.[1] Later production roles included work on films Control Factor and Trapped.[1]
Detwiler worked as visual effects supervisor for the television program CSI: Crime Scene Investigation.[2] He subsequently transitioned to the same role at CSI: Miami.[3] In an interview with Daily Variety, Detwiler commented on the working environment with the rest of the production team on the show: "What makes us unique is that our visual effects department has gone in-house. On this show we're right down the hall from the director and the writers and can talk to them instantly about anything that's going on. It makes things a lot more collaborative and easier in terms of getting the look that's wanted for the effects."[3] Detwiler utilized latex modeling, computer graphics, and green screen work to manipulate visual effects shots for CSI.[4]
